Macronutrients and Vitamins in "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ters"

Food Name: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ters
Food Group: Breakfast Cereals
Macronutrients
Calories (kcal): 387Total Fat (g): 5
Protein (g): 9Carbohydrates (g): 80
Sugars (g): 30Fiber (g): 6
Net Carbs (g): 73Water (g): 3
Fats
Saturated Fat (g): 1Monounsaturated Fat (mg): 1110
Polyunsaturated Fat (mg): 1320
Vitamins
Vitamin A (IU): 1667Vitamin C (mg): 20
Vitamin D (mcg): 3Vitamin D (IU): 133
Vitamin D3 (mcg): 3Thiamin/B1 (mg): 1
Riboflavin/B2 (mg): 1Niacin/B3 (mg): 17
Vitamin B6 (mg): 2Folate/B9 (mcg): 667
Folic Acid (mcg): 648Food Folate (mcg): 19
Folate DFE (mcg): 1121
Minerals
Calcium (mg): 333Iron (mg): 30
Magnesium (mg): 92Phosphorus (mg): 318
Potassium (mg): 241Sodium (mg): 695
Zinc (mg): 13

What are the protein, carbohydrate, and fat contents in 100 grams of 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ters'?

100 grams of 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ters' contains approximately following amounts of protein, carbohydrates, and fat:
Protein – 9g (around 18% of daily requirement),
Carbohydrates – 80g (around 29% of daily requirement),
Fat – 5g (around 6% of daily requirement).

It is typically higher in Carbohydrates while lower in Fat, making it more suitable for diets that are high-carb and also suitable for those requiring low Fat intake.

How many calories are in 100 grams of 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ters'?

A 100-gram serving of 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ters' provides around 387 kcal of energy. The majority of the calories come from carbohydrates, based on its macronutrient composition. This contributes approximately 19% of an average 2000 kcal daily diet, making it a calorie-dense food choice.

Is 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ters' mainly a source of protein, carbohydrates, or fat?

In 100g, 'Malt-O-Meal Honey Nut Scooters' is mainly a source of carbohydrates. It contains 9g protein, 80g carbs, and 5g fat, making it suitable for diets focused on carbohydrates.
